The Automotive Vehicles team is searching for a creative and experienced Software Systems Engineer to help bring NVIDIA's next generation autonomous vehicle solutions to market. You will participate in efforts to develop and productize solutions for self-driving cars, working with multi-functional engineering teams across vehicle subsystems to integrate their work into the AV software platform while meeting NVIDIA and automotive standards.

Responsibilities

  • Develop, evaluate, and build architectures for SAE Level 2 to Level 4 driver assistance and self-driving vehicle technologies.
  • Characterize autonomous vehicle interactions relative to vehicle requirements to drive data collection for system training and verification.
  • Drive autonomous vehicle system verification activities, including architecture and design verification, test strategy development (working with System Integration & Verification Test Leads), and reviewing/prioritizing test results.
  • Lead and communicate data analysis, working with product and engineering teams to drive design decisions relative to requirements and system behavioral needs.
  • Develop methods to analyze and compare the impact of ODDs (Operational Design Domains) on relevant performance metrics, translating data and analysis into recommendations.
